The Union Budget of India is a comprehensive display of the Government's estimated revenue and expenditure for a particular year. It also includes estimates for the next fiscal year, known as budgeted estimates. The Department of Economic Affairs under the Union Ministry of Finance is tasked with the preparation of the budget.

1. The Union Budget 2017 is a merger of the Railways Budget with General Budget to bring Railways to the centre stage of the Government’s Fiscal Policy. Consider the following statements regarding the new reforms in railways this budget:

1) Coach Mitra app as a single window interface, to register all coach related complaints and requirements to be launched.
2) By 2017, all coaches of Indian Railways will be fitted with bio-toilets.
3) SMS based Clean My Coach Service will be started.

Which of the following statements is correct?

a. Only 1
b. 1 and 3
c. 2 and 3
d. All of the above.

Answer: b

Explanation:

Some of the new reforms in the Indian Railways this budget are as follows:

• It is proposed to feed about 7,000 stations with solar power in the medium term.
• SMS based Clean My Coach Service has been started
• ‘Coach Mitra’, a single window interface, to register all coach related complaints and requirements to be launched.
• By 2019, all coaches of Indian Railways will be fitted with bio-toilets.
• Tariffs of Railways would be fixed, taking into consideration costs, quality of service and competition from other forms of transport

2. The allocation made for MGNREGA in the Union Budget 2017 is the highest ever. Consider the following achievements recorded under MGNREGA program mentioned in the Union Budget 2017:

1) Women participation in MGNREGA has increased to 55% from less than 48%.
2) Against the target of 5 lakh farm ponds under MGNREGA, 10 lakh farm ponds would be completed by March 2017.
3) MGNREGA allocation to be the highest ever at 48,000 crores in 2017-18.

Which of the following statements is correct?

a. Only 1
b. 1 and 2
c. 2 and 3
d. All of the above.

Answer: d

Explanation:

The Union Budget mainly focuses on rural India population and some of the targets and achievements in this regard are as follows:

• Over 3 lakh crores spent in rural areas every year, for rural poor from Central Budget, State Budgets, Bank linkage for self-help groups, etc.
• Another aim is to bring one crore household out of poverty and to make 50,000 Gram Panchayats poverty free by 2019, the 150th birth anniversary of Gandhiji.
• Against the target of 5 lakh farm ponds under MGNREGA, 10 lakh farm ponds would be completed by March 2017. During 2017-18, another 5 lakh farm ponds will be taken up.
• Women participation in MGNREGA has increased to 55% from less than 48%.
• The MGNREGA allocation under the Union Budget 2017 will be the highest ever at 48,000 crores in 2017-18.

3. The Union Budget 2017 commits that a programme of “human resource reforms for results” will be launched during 2017-18. What statement best describes the objective of this programme?

a. For human resources development in Panchayati Raj Institutions.
b. For human resources development in the Government schools.
c. For imparting new skills to people in mason training.
d. None of the above.

Answer: a

Explanation:

According to the Union Budget 2017, the allocation for Prime Minister's Employment Generation Program and Credit Support Schemes has been increased threefold. It also made some provisions and new announcements for empowering the rural India.

• For imparting new skills to people in rural areas, mason training will be provided to 5 lakh persons by 2022
• A programme of “human resource reforms for results” will be launched during 2017-18 for human resources development in Panchayati Raj Institutions
• The total allocation for Rural, Agricultural and Allied sectors is 187223 crores.

4. The Union Budget targets to develop an action plan to reduce IMR to 28 by 2019 and MMR to 100 by 2018-2020. In this regard, which of the following statements regarding the government’s Maternity Benefit Scheme is true?

a. Under Maternity Benefit Scheme Rs.6, 000 each will be transferred directly to the bank accounts of the pregnant women.
b. This scheme is only applicable to those pregnant women who undergo institutional delivery and vaccinate their children.
c. Both (a) and (b)
d. None of the above.

Answer: c

Explanation:

The Union Budget targets to develop an action plan to reduce IMR to 28 by 2019 and MMR to 100 by 2018-2020. Under Maternity Benefit Scheme 6,000 each will be transferred directly to the bank accounts of pregnant women who undergo institutional delivery and vaccinate their children.

As parts of efforts to bring down the maternal mortality rate, the government of India has announced a scheme to provide pregnant women financial aid. The scheme will be applicable to the over 650 districts of the country. Under this scheme, a pregnant woman will be provided with money for covering hospital admission, vaccination and nutritional food.
The money will be directly transferred to pregnant women bank accounts and it will greatly help in bringing down the maternal mortality rate. Currently, the scheme is being implemented on a pilot basis in 53 districts with the benefit amount being Rs. 4,000.

5. The Union budget 2017 focuses greatly on the safety of the railway passengers and hence made the following provisions:

1) A Rashtriya Rail Sanraksha Kosh will be created with a corpus of 1 lakh crores.
2) All inter-station level crossings on Broad Gauge lines will be eliminated by 2020.
3) 500 stations will be made differently abled friendly by providing lifts and escalators.

Which of the following statements is correct?

a. Only 1
b. 1 and 2
c. 1 and 3
d. All of the above.

Answer: c

Explanation:

The Union budget 2017 focuses greatly on the safety of the railway passengers and hence made the following provisions:

• For 2017-18, the total capital and development expenditure of Railways has been pegged at 1,31,000 crores.
• For passenger safety, a Rashtriya Rail Sanraksha Kosh will be created with a corpus of 1 lakh crores over a period of 5 years.
• Unmanned level crossings on Broad Gauge lines will be eliminated by 2020
• In the next 3 years, the throughput is proposed to be enhanced by 10%. This will be done through modernisation and upgradation of identified corridors.
• Railway lines of 3,500 km will be commissioned in 2017-18. During 2017-18, at least 25 stations are expected to be awarded for station redevelopment.
• 500 stations will be made differently abled friendly by providing lifts and escalators.
